Transaction 1121ca590acb7074fdcfc6b077aeffd02970557f78ffb75a19e17ffbccd25f9b
1 Input
2 Outputs
- 1121ca590acb7074fdcfc6b077aeffd02970557f78ffb75a19e17ffbccd25f9b:0
- 1121ca590acb7074fdcfc6b077aeffd02970557f78ffb75a19e17ffbccd25f9b:1
value 78637
address 1KuEuFb1b8z9ovrAxRSAcnkdW4u3A4Wuur
value 61692214
address 32FdtU52duxkwGGSRJ5NuLqYUi2qJfqot1